    @Inglesconmateo 2 місяці тому

    My 7.3 OBS leaks 3-5 quarts every couple of weeks, how can you tell if that’s the problem? It’s got 300k miles but runs fantastic other than oil leaks.

    • @The73Garage
      @The73Garage  2 місяці тому

      Best way to tell it to stick your phone in the back of the engine while it’s cold to see if it’s leaking down. It can mimic a rear main seal or a turbo o-ring leak. Tends to leak more when it’s warm too.
